Product Description:
The MAF160C-0151-FQ-S2-EH0-05-A1 is a liquid-cooled asynchronous housing motor manufactured by Bosch Rexroth Indramat within the MAF IndraDyn Asynchronous Motors series. It is designed to deliver continuous torque in production lines and processing machines where thermal stability is important during long operating cycles. The motor uses a liquid jacket to remove heat directly from the stator, which helps the drive system maintain steady speed behavior under sustained load. This arrangement makes the unit suitable for industrial automation duties that require dependable operation over extended periods.
The motor uses liquid cooling through a connection thread sized to 1/2 inch, which supports straightforward connection to plant cooling circuits. Its terminal box is mounted on the A-side and can be rotated, allowing the power cable to leave the housing in a direction that reduces sharp bends at the entry point. Position feedback is provided by a EnDat2.1 single-turn absolute encoder with 2048 increments, and the encoder operates from a stabilized supply of 7–12 V. The motor has a plain shaft and does not include a shaft sealing ring, so the driven machine section should be protected from coolant splash or similar contamination. It is also supplied without a holding brake, so any load that must remain fixed during power loss needs an external locking method or holding torque from the drive.
An A-side fixed bearing supports axial loads, and the motor follows vibration level A for normal industrial operation. The stator winding uses insulation class F, which allows the winding system to withstand elevated internal temperatures during continuous use. The housing has an IP65 rating to resist dust and low-pressure water jets in typical machine environments. Continuous operation is permitted within an ambient range of 0–40 °C, and operation outside that range requires derating. The motor mounts by flange, matching the 160 frame and length code C layout, and the balancing and vibration behavior follow DIN EN 60034-14.
